- Description
- Artemis, also known as DCLRE1C, is a nuclear protein belonging to the metallo-β-lactamase superfamily. Artemis has been found to be required for the assembling of B cell antibody genes and T cell receptor genes from individual V, D, and J segments. During V(D)J recombination, Artemis forms a complex with DNA-dependent protein kinase (DNAâPK) and cuts the DNA with hairpin structure. Deficiency in Artemis results in blocking of V(D)J recombination and failure to produce mature B and T cells, which is known as the condition of severe combined immune deficiency (SCID). Artemis is also found to be involved in the termini processing step of double-strand break (DSB) repair. Artemis-deficient cells are more sensitive to DSB induced by ionizing radiation or chemical agents such as bleomycin and neocarzinostatin.

- Experimental details
- Total cell lysate from human HeLa cells (lane 1) and mouse RAW264.7 cells (lane 2) were resolved by electrophoresis, transferred to nitrocellulose, and probed with purified anti-Artemis (clone 15E7C90) antibody. Proteins were visualized using an HRP goat anti-mouse IgG antibody and chemiluminescence detection. Purified anti-β-actin (clone Poly6221) antibody was used as a loading control.
